Output ec73af82e9e32d0e6ff27074ab62f13f55095e2e9e782eb1d94a9f7c93bf2f87:30

value
31764066
script pubkey
OP_0 OP_PUSHBYTES_20 fef2fa5e620a0de102326b253e72e9d549ba1cf9
address
bc1qlme05hnzpgx7zq3jdvjnuuhf64ym588ev3d6ct
transaction
ec73af82e9e32d0e6ff27074ab62f13f55095e2e9e782eb1d94a9f7c93bf2f87
spent
true